On Fri, Sep 23, 2005, Bastian Kleineidam wrote:
> on purging the package I get this error:
> /var/lib/dpkg/info/libgstreamer-gconf0.8-0.prerm: line 9: gconftool-2: command not found
> 
> I see that gconftool-2 is in libgconf2-4, which is a dependency, however
> on my system libgconf2-4 is already deleted, so now I have no chance
> to purge libgstreamer-gconf0.8.0.
> 
> I suggest to ignore the gconftool-2 call if it does not exist.

 libgstreamer-gconf-0.8-0 Depends on libgconf2-4.  The Debian policy
 says:

Depends
    This declares an absolute dependency. A package will not be
    configured unless all of the packages listed in its Depends field
    have been correctly configured.
    [...]
    The Depends field should also be used if the postinst, prerm or
    postrm scripts require the package to be present in order to run.

 prerm is not called during purge.  I think your package is in state
 broken under whatever package manager your use.  Please report the
 output of: dpkg -C
